Product Description P/N: 25-COMM-E2P
Description
The Allen-Bradley 25-COMM-E2P is a dual-port EtherNet/IP communication adapter designed for PowerFlex 520 series drives. It provides reliable Ethernet connectivity for networked control and monitoring of PowerFlex 523 and 525 drives. This adapter is widely used in industrial automation where flexible Ethernet topologies and high-performance drive integration are required.
Technical Specifications
Brand | Allen-Bradley |
Series | PowerFlex 520 |
Part Number | 25-COMM-E2P |
Type | Network Adapter |
Network | Dual-Port EtherNet/IP |
Compatibility | PowerFlex 520 Series Drives |
Status Indicators | Yes |
Parameter Configuration | 16-Bit Datalinks in the I/O |
Connectors | 2 Interface Connectors |
Connection Limit | 30 TCP Connections |
Requested Packet Interval (RPI) | 2 ms Minimum |
Packet Rate | Up to 1000 Total I/O Packets per Second (500 In and 500 Out) |
Drive | 250 mA at 14V DC Supplied by the Host Drive |
Information About 25-COMM-E2P
The 25-COMM-E2P is part of the PowerFlex communication adapter family from Allen-Bradley/Rockwell Automation, specifically engineered for use with PowerFlex 520 series drives. Installed internally in the host drive, it enables seamless integration of drives into EtherNet/IP networks while supporting star, linear, and Device Level Ring (DLR) topologies. With dual Ethernet ports, it provides network flexibility and redundancy in demanding industrial environments. The adapter supports configuration through node address switches or BOOTP server assignment and provides a minimum Requested Packet Interval (RPI) of 2 ms, allowing fast and deterministic data exchange. It handles up to 30 TCP connections and offers 16-bit datalink support for drive parameters and control. Equipped with LEDs and status indicators, the module ensures clear diagnostics of both adapter health and network communication. Operating at 5VDC and 600 mA, the 25-COMM-E2P is a multicast device, often requiring IGMP snooping switches in certain network architectures. Designed for embedded installation within the drive, it offers compact integration and reliable EtherNet/IP performance for modern drive-based control systems.
Key Features:
- Design: Internal adapter module for PowerFlex 520 series drives.
- Connectivity: Dual Ethernet/IP ports supporting star, linear, and Device Level Ring topologies.
- Performance: Supports a minimum RPI of 2 ms and up to 30 TCP connections.
- Compatibility: Works with PowerFlex 523 and 525 drives.
- Configuration: Node address switches, BOOTP server, or software configuration.
- Datalinks: Provides 16-bit datalink parameter mapping for drive control and monitoring.
- Diagnostics: LED indicators for adapter and network communication status.
- Power Requirements: Operates at 5VDC, 600 mA with compact in-drive installation.
The 25-COMM-E2P delivers the connectivity and performance required to integrate PowerFlex 520 drives into EtherNet/IP-based automation systems.
